Project Funding

 Closed. Opens 01.12.26

One-off grants up to £5,000 for registered UK charities, children’s homes or schools in England delivering projects for vulnerable children under 18 that align with our core themes.

Who should apply?
Registered UK charities, council-run children’s homes or schools in England with turnover under £1.5m; must have operated pre‑2020; not volunteer‑led; with less than 30% free reserves.

Funding Priorities
Must align with one of the following:
Tackling Homelessness  |  Supporting Child Carers  |  Combatting Abuse  |  Battling Addiction

Shine Bright Long Term Funding

 Closed.

Two-year grants totalling £60,000 (£30,000 per year) for registered UK charities delivering bold and innovative ideas that go beyond short-term fixes, targeting the underlying causes of issues facing vulnerable children. The awards are unrestricted, they can be used for any purpose that supports your organisation.

Who should apply?
Registered UK charities with a turnover under £1.5m, working with children aged 18 and under.

Funding Priorities
Must align with one of the following:
Tackling Homelessness  |  Supporting Child Carers  |  Combatting Abuse  |  Battling Addiction

Child Poverty

 Closed.

Two-year grants of £60,000 (£30,000 per year) dedicated to supporting UK charities committed to ending child poverty. These long-term, unrestricted awards give organisations the freedom to act strategically – addressing the many interconnected factors which trap children in poverty, rather than being limited to a single project.

Who should apply?
This stream funds registered UK charities, and we select one charity partner per year. We are not open to direct applications for this round, as the charities are proactively chosen by the Trustees. However, you may register your interest and we will be in touch.

Funding Priorities
Must align with the following:
Child Poverty

Social Impact Funding

 Closed. Opens 01.12.26

Two-year grants of £10,000 (£5,000 per year) for UK charities tackling key societal issues affecting young people. The awards are unrestricted; they can be used for any purpose that supports your organisation.

Who should apply?
Registered UK charities with a turnover under £1.5m. One charity is selected per focus area, per year.

Funding Priorities
Throughout the year, we support projects focused on: Child Exploitation, Child Mental Health, LGBTQ+ Inclusion & Support, Anti-Racism, and Online Abuse. This round will accept applications related to:
Child Exploitation  |  Child Mental Health

Individual Funding

 Open.

One-off grants up to £500 made via safeguarding professionals to meet a critical need of an individual child in care, facing abuse, addiction, homelessness or carer responsibilities.

Who should apply?
Safeguarding professionals (e.g. social worker, lawyer, school outreach officer) acting on behalf of a specific child.

Funding Priorities
Must align with one of the following:
Tackling Homelessness  |  Supporting Child Carers  |  Combatting Abuse  |  Battling Addiction
